Hybrid sourdough marries two worlds: Commercial yeast's ethanol/CO₂ efficiency with wild microbes' biodiversity. Commercial S. cerevisiae ferments glucose into 40% CO₂ but lacks the acids needed for flavour; in contrast, wild LAB produce 90% lactic and 10% acetic acids for tang, while Kazachstania contributes ethanol notes.
2025's ASM study on 50 hybrids showed 30% taller loaves from S. cerevisiae's hexokinase dominance, complemented by LAB's amylase breaking starches for sustained feed. pH drops to 4.0-4.5 in 24 hours, preserving gluten without over-acidifying. Nutrition: Hybrids boost B vitamins 20% via yeast and phytase from LAB.
Flour Factor: Rye's pentosans gel for wild dominance; wheat's gluten favours commercial lift.
Drawback: Over-fermentation risks off-flavours—balance is key.
Flour sets the stage—high-protein for structure, whole for microbes.
All-purpose (10% protein) with 1% commercial yeast + 10% levain yields 2x oven spring.
Experiment: King Arthur vs. Gold Medal—KA's higher ash has 10% more wild contribution.
Rye's 15% pentosan absorbs 50% more water, slowing rise but amplifying sour—0.5% yeast + 20% rye levain for pumpernickel punch. 2026 Trend: Spelt-rye for 15% gluten-free lift.
Whole wheat's bran feeds wild strains 20% faster; hybrid with 0.2% yeast for nutty multigrain.
